最新文章
|
知識(shí)管理交流
→『 技術(shù)文檔交流 』
本版文數(shù):10776 今日文數(shù):5194
|
privatevoidbutton1_Click_1(objectsender,EventArgse)}}///<summary>///獲取Image圖片格式///</summary>///<paramname=file></param>///<paramname=...
|
聲明:圖片壓縮算法,不建議對(duì)小圖片進(jìn)行壓縮,一般文件小于1m的,真心沒(méi)必要壓縮,圖片很小的,例如:幾百KB的圖片,有可能不會(huì)減少圖片體積,反而壓縮后更大,也很正常,請(qǐng)大家合理使用,并不是,所有圖片,越壓縮越好!?。。。∩厦媸俏覍?duì)2M多的圖片進(jìn)行了測(cè)試,壓縮質(zhì)量設(shè)置了50,壓縮到了800KB,放大和縮小和原圖,幾乎沒(méi)有什...
|
導(dǎo)語(yǔ)由于疫情的關(guān)系,很久沒(méi)發(fā)文章了。今天終于穩(wěn)定下來(lái)在家辦公,抽空分享一個(gè)剛學(xué)會(huì)的技巧。最近在家辦公的程序員可能避免不了要用遠(yuǎn)程桌面,那么問(wèn)題來(lái)了,你的.NETCore程序有沒(méi)有辦法知道自己是否在Windows遠(yuǎn)程桌面環(huán)境下運(yùn)行呢?WindowsForms如果你用的是.NETCore3.x版本,并開(kāi)發(fā)的是Windows...
|
///<summary>///執(zhí)行CMD命令///</summary>///<paramname=str></param>///<returns></returns>publicstaticstringExeCmd(stringstr)p.Wait...
|
問(wèn)題原因分析:因?yàn)橥ㄟ^(guò)mstsc啟動(dòng)遠(yuǎn)程桌面連接時(shí),被連接的Windows會(huì)啟動(dòng)一個(gè)會(huì)話(Session)。此時(shí)你對(duì)遠(yuǎn)程桌面窗口里面的所有操作(鼠標(biāo),鍵盤(pán))將會(huì)‘翻譯’成TCP包傳輸過(guò)去,被連接的Windows接收到這些包之后,‘還原’命令并且在當(dāng)前的活動(dòng)會(huì)話上面執(zhí)行。而當(dāng)你斷開(kāi)連接時(shí)(點(diǎn)X關(guān)閉),會(huì)話變成斷開(kāi)狀態(tài),W...
|
關(guān)鍵代碼如下:
classIFileHelper#region在ListView中顯示系統(tǒng)圖標(biāo)的方法publicstaticuintSHGFI_ICON=0x100;publicstaticuintSHGFI_DISPLAYNAME=0x200;publicstaticuintSHGFI_TYPENAME=0x400...
|
說(shuō)明:本例將目錄中的文件顯示在窗體的ListView控件中,并定義了多種視圖瀏覽。通過(guò)調(diào)用Win32庫(kù)函數(shù)實(shí)現(xiàn)圖標(biāo)數(shù)據(jù)的提取。主程序:
大圖標(biāo):列表:詳細(xì)信息:Form1.cs:1.publicpartialclassForm1:Form2.10.11.12.privatevoid加載文件ToolStripMenuI...
|
ASP.NET工作者進(jìn)程能夠推動(dòng)其限制而獲得更高的性能。在Internet信息服務(wù)(IIS)Web服務(wù)器上配置ASP.NET進(jìn)程模型設(shè)置。只能在Machine.config文件中設(shè)置<processModel>節(jié),并且該節(jié)影響服務(wù)器上運(yùn)行的所有ASP.NET應(yīng)用程序??梢詤⒖嘉臋n說(shuō)明:http://doc....
|
從WindowsVista首開(kāi)默認(rèn)啟用IPV6的先例,而在IPv4、IPv6兩者共存的環(huán)境下,IPv6具有較高的優(yōu)先級(jí),因此獲取的IP地址就會(huì)以IPv6格式為主。好在為了解決這問(wèn)題,不必刻意把IPv6關(guān)掉。同樣的問(wèn)題是Host文件里對(duì)localhost的解析,默認(rèn)返回的是ipv6的地址。具體的說(shuō)明可以看這篇文章Retu...
|
定義:List<T>類(lèi)表示可通過(guò)索引訪問(wèn)的對(duì)象的強(qiáng)類(lèi)型列表,提供用于對(duì)列表進(jìn)行搜索、排序和操作的方法。
作用:泛型最常見(jiàn)的用途是泛型集合我們?cè)趧?chuàng)建列表類(lèi)時(shí),列表項(xiàng)的數(shù)據(jù)類(lèi)型可能是int,string或其它類(lèi)型,如果對(duì)列表類(lèi)的處理方法相同,就沒(méi)有必要事先指定數(shù)據(jù)類(lèi)型,留待列表類(lèi)實(shí)例化時(shí)再指定。相當(dāng)于把數(shù)據(jù)類(lèi)...
|
1、在C#中List<T>可以用來(lái)表示一個(gè)T類(lèi)型的列表該列表中的元素類(lèi)型為T(mén)類(lèi)型。List<T>類(lèi)型的一個(gè)重要方面是,既可以擴(kuò)大,也可以收縮,方便添加或刪除元素。例如當(dāng)T為string類(lèi)型時(shí),使用一系列字符串(strings)并需要為其創(chuàng)建一個(gè)列表時(shí),List<string>泛型類(lèi)是...
|
publicstaticvoidmain(String[]args)}System.out.println(list);}list遍歷刪除某一個(gè)、若是不作邏輯處理是沒(méi)有問(wèn)題的,可是里面存在比較什么的其余邏輯,就須要將下標(biāo)減一,否則會(huì)出現(xiàn)有一項(xiàng)沒(méi)有處理到。r
|
這個(gè)問(wèn)題看似好像挺簡(jiǎn)單挺幼稚的,然而就這個(gè)幼稚的問(wèn)題還曾經(jīng)困擾過(guò)我一陣呢,其實(shí)犯這個(gè)錯(cuò)誤的根本緣由是咱們對(duì)于基礎(chǔ)知識(shí)的理解和掌握上還有不足的表現(xiàn),基本功有些人老是以為不重要,認(rèn)為更多的擴(kuò)大學(xué)習(xí)的廣度才是最重要的,我認(rèn)為這是很容易犯的,同時(shí)也是很致命的錯(cuò)誤觀點(diǎn)!java對(duì)基礎(chǔ)知識(shí)掌握不牢靠,或理解不深入,寫(xiě)出的代碼必然會(huì)...
|
//若是在循環(huán)的過(guò)程當(dāng)中調(diào)用集合的remove()方法,就會(huì)致使循環(huán)出錯(cuò),例如:for(inti=0;i<list.size();i++)循環(huán)過(guò)程當(dāng)中l(wèi)ist.size()的大小變化了,就致使了錯(cuò)誤。
因此,若是你想在循環(huán)語(yǔ)句中刪除集合中的某個(gè)元素,就要用迭代器iterator的remove()方法,由于它的r...
|
首先定義一個(gè)List類(lèi),這個(gè)類(lèi)里面包含了Name和Total兩個(gè)屬性變量,下面就是針對(duì)這兩個(gè)變量進(jìn)行排序。publicclassPlayerpublicintTotalpublicPlayer(stringname,inttotal)}而后咱們建立一個(gè)List,這個(gè)List是Player對(duì)象的一個(gè)List集,建立好Li...
|
//主要是在作一些編程題,有時(shí)候須要對(duì)列表排序,才能獲得想要的結(jié)果publicclassTest}}
|
publicclassEmployeepublicstringFNamepublicintAgepubliccharSex}
voidMain(),newEmployee,newEmployee,newEmployee,newEmployee,newEmployee,newEmployee,newEmployee};...
|
|
DotNet程序的調(diào)試,是DotNet程序員必備的技能之一,開(kāi)發(fā)出穩(wěn)定的程序、解決程序的疑難雜癥都需要很強(qiáng)大的調(diào)試能力。DotNet調(diào)試有很多方法和技巧?,F(xiàn)在本文就介紹一下借助DebugView工具進(jìn)行調(diào)試的方法,以及由DebugView引申出來(lái)的知識(shí)點(diǎn)。DebugViewDebugView是一個(gè)查看調(diào)試信息的非常棒的...
|
我們可以通過(guò)使用DataTime這個(gè)類(lèi)來(lái)獲取當(dāng)前的時(shí)間。通過(guò)調(diào)用類(lèi)中的各種方法我們可以獲取不同的時(shí)間:如:日期(2008-09-04)、時(shí)間(12:12:12)、日期+時(shí)間(2008-09-0412:11:10)等。//獲取日期+時(shí)間DateTime.Now.ToString();//2008-9-420:02:10D...
|
XML文件是一種常用的文件格式,例如WinForm里面的app.config以及Web程序中的web.config文件,還有許多重要的場(chǎng)所都有它的身影。Xml是Internet環(huán)境中跨平臺(tái)的,依賴(lài)于內(nèi)容的技術(shù),是當(dāng)前處理結(jié)構(gòu)化文檔信息的有力工具。XML是一種簡(jiǎn)單的數(shù)據(jù)存儲(chǔ)語(yǔ)言,使用一系列簡(jiǎn)單的標(biāo)記描述數(shù)據(jù),而這些標(biāo)記可...
|
Global.asax代碼:ISchedulersched;privatevoidApplication_Start(objectsender,EventArgse)privatevoidApplication_End(objectsender,EventArgse)}
TimingTask.cs實(shí)現(xiàn)接口IJob:p...
|
問(wèn)題說(shuō)明:前幾天做了一個(gè)電子郵件定時(shí)發(fā)送的程序,在實(shí)際使用時(shí),發(fā)現(xiàn)超過(guò)預(yù)定完成時(shí)間很久,郵件仍未發(fā)送完畢。郵件的發(fā)送是由Asp.Net的后臺(tái)線程完成,具體的做法是通過(guò)一個(gè)全局的Timer,按照指定的時(shí)間間隔逐封發(fā)送郵件。因?yàn)樾枰l(fā)送的郵件數(shù)量較多,并且限定了每小時(shí)發(fā)送郵件的數(shù)量為100封,因而整個(gè)發(fā)送過(guò)程大約需要20個(gè)...
|
我們用IIS發(fā)布的B/S項(xiàng)目,如果進(jìn)行文件上傳,在上傳文件的時(shí)候,無(wú)法上傳文件大小超過(guò)4M的文件,設(shè)置文件上傳大小的方法,就是修改項(xiàng)目的web.config配置。在項(xiàng)目中的web.config文件中,添加如下節(jié)點(diǎn):<system.web><!--maxRequestLength:解決上傳文件4M限制-...
|
1、在window窗體加個(gè)button控件,雙擊進(jìn)去:
2、進(jìn)入方法體中,編寫(xiě)方法privatevoidbtnDownload_Click(objectsender,EventArgse)
so.Close();
st.Close();
MessageBox.Show(下載文件成功!);
}
els...
|